Ancestry

The ancestries people most identify with.

English ancestry is the most frequent at 40.8%, followed closely by Australian at 37.8% and German at 19.6%.

Country of birth

Australia and the largest overseas communities.

About 16.8% of people were born overseas, which is higher than most similar areas, though this is far below the national figure of 27.7%. New Zealand is the most common birthplace outside Australia, accounting for 5.3% of the population.
